塔斯娱乐资讯网

吴恩达|现在最流行的5种Agent设计模式

📌 在AI发展进程中,Agent工作流程可能带来比基础模型更大的突破。本文将深入浅出地解析5种主流Agent模型的工作流程,助你快速掌握其精髓。
.
1️⃣反射模式(Reflection Pattern)
🔹用户提出问题(Query)。
🔹LLM(大型语言模型)生成答案(Generate)。
🔹系统将生成的答案反射回LLM,以进行迭代改进(Iterate),生成更理想的初始输出。
.
2️⃣工具使用模式(Tool Use Pattern):
🔸用户提出问题(Query)。
🔸LLM进行推理(Reason),并调用相应的工具。
🔸工具执行操作并返回结果,供用户查看。
.
3️⃣React模式(ReAct Pattern):
🔹用户提出问题(Query)。
🔹LLM进行推理(Reason)。
🔹根据推理结果,代理执行相应的操作(Action),如与数据库交互或调用API,最终将结果返回给用户。
.
4️⃣规划模式(Planning Pattern):
🔸用户定义任务(Planner)。
🔸系统生成执行这些任务所需的代码或指令。
🔸如果不需要执行单个任务,则通过代理(ReAct Agent)执行这些任务,并将结果返回给用户。
.
5️⃣多代理模式(Multi-agent Pattern):
🔹用户提出问题(Query)。
🔹前端代理(FM agent)将问题分配给不同的代理,如设计代理(DesignTime agent)、开发运维代理(DevOps agent)和技术负责人代理(Tech lead agent)。
🔹每个代理执行相应的任务,并将结果整合后返回给用户。